Shipping Reports.
The British steamer T. A. Gibb, reports,
Iaft Calcutta at 7 ani. July 28. Arrived in Singapore Aug. 7, 6.80 p.m. August 8, signalled the ship Grest of the Ware,
N.N. W. lat. 2.589 N.
106.21. long. The first two days ont experienced strong
atcering
Pu-
S.E. winds, from there until abreast of DANN fresh westerly breeze. From Singa- pore moderate winds from S.S. E. to 8. W. with occasional aquala. Aug. 14, passed
large Siamese barque with loss of top- maata, steering to N. N. E., lat. 20.50 N. Jong. 113.20
The North German brig Friedrich, from Bangkok, reports fine weather and light otherly wind nearly all the passage to Hoogkong. On 10th Augnat, in lat. 17 N. long 113.31 E., spoke the North German brig Thetis from Hongkong bound to. Lon dou, 4 days out.
